Description
Souvenir program for a concert held during the period after the First World War when troops were waiting to return to Australia. This program is for joint performances by bands of the Australian Imperial Forces at the Drill Hall in Bridport, England. The concert was held at 8pm on Thursday 5 June 1919 with performances including instrumentals, vocal performances and humorous sketches.
